    Good point.
    Very important to know what co ordinate system you are using. If comparing it to another.
    Usually maps will tell you what their grid / datum is.
    NZTM for NZ topo 50.
    UTM i believe is the global co ordinates in the op photo.
    Im used to working in site specific datums.

    Linz has a handy conversion tool for different datums.
